  /*
   * Handling of filesystem drivers list.
   * Rules:
   *	Inclusion to/removals from/scanning of list are protected by spinlock.
   *	During the unload module must call unregister_filesystem().
   *	We can access the fields of list element if:
   *		1) spinlock is held or
   *		2) we hold the reference to the module.
   *	The latter can be guaranteed by call of try_module_get(); if it
   *	returned 0 we must skip the element, otherwise we got the reference.
   *	Once the reference is obtained we can drop the spinlock.
   */

  /**
   *	register_filesystem - register a new filesystem
   *	@fs: the file system structure
   *
   *	Adds the file system passed to the list of file systems the kernel
   *	is aware of for mount and other syscalls. Returns 0 on success,
   *	or a negative errno code on an error.
   *
   *	The &struct file_system_type that is passed is linked into the kernel 
   *	structures and must not be freed until the file system has been
   *	unregistered.
   */

  /**
   *	unregister_filesystem - unregister a file system
   *	@fs: filesystem to unregister
   *
   *	Remove a file system that was previously successfully registered
   *	with the kernel. An error is returned if the file system is not found.
   *	Zero is returned on a success.
   *	
   *	Once this function has returned the &struct file_system_type structure
   *	may be freed or reused.
   */
